My Favorite Moments

One of the event's highlights for me was Paul Green's, from MSP Marketing Edge, closing keynote on Friday. Paul reminded business owners to "pay their staff way above what they’re worth" (wink wink). It was a lighthearted yet powerful statement, emphasizing the importance of valuing your team. He also delivered an inspiring message on how it’s the small, consistent actions we take daily that will shape the future we want. That reminder stuck with me and is something I’ve been thinking about since.

Brian Gillette from Feel Good MSP also shared some simple yet profound advice during his session: before helping a prospective client, we must first ask three critical questions. What do they need? Why do they need it? Why don’t they have it yet? These questions resonated with me as a reminder that understanding our client’s motivations and obstacles is key to offering real value

One saying from the event that will stick with me not just in my position at work but with life came from Harrison Baron of Growth Generators: "Don’t smoke Hopium." Harrison’s message was a powerful reminder that while being in sales is about helping others see the value of your product, hoping they will see it is not enough. Relying on hope alone holds us back. As Harrison put it, "Hoping it works out isn’t going to make it work out." Action is what moves things forward.

And finally, Nigel Moore's closing speech for the entire event struck a deeply personal chord. He reminded us to take care of ourselves, knowing that we can’t take care of other people’s tech unless we’re also taking care of the "grey squishy tech" between our ears. This was a perfect close to a week of intense learning and networking, reinforcing the importance of mental well-being for success.
